Windows: C: Program Files Native Instruments Native Access; 2. Click the 'Not Installed' tab. Hover your mouse over the KONTAKT library's entry. The option to 'Locate' will appear next to the 'Install' button. After clicking the 'Locate' button, navigate to the library's folder and confirm your selection.
